Bill Maher And Howard Dean Clash With GOP Panelists Over Obama’s Inaugural, ‘Crazy Crap On The Right [View all]



VIDEO here: http://www.mediaite.com/tv/bill-maher-and-howard-dean-clash-with-republican-panelists-over-obamas-inaugural-crazy-crap-on-the-right-wing/


Bill Maher opened the panel discussion on his show tonight talking about President Obama‘s inaugural address. Maher admitted that it was a strikingly partisan speech, but felt it was warranted given how much Obama has tried to reach out to Republicans and failed. Maher and panelist Howard Dean clashed with the two Republican panelists over how much Obama has done to work with Republicans and how much the GOP is obsessed with ridiculous controversies and conspiracies. -snip-
